In September, Gotha, Germany, welcomes the onset of autumn with a tantalizing blend of warm days and cool nights. Maximum temperatures can soar up to 31°C (88°F), providing a stark contrast to the refreshing average of 14°C (58°F) and the occasional chills that dip to 0°C (33°F) during the night. While the month averages 47 mm (1.9 in) of precipitation over approximately 8 days, the high humidity at 83% often enhances the crispness of the air, making it an invigorating time to explore the enchanting landscapes and rich history of Gotha. As summer fades into autumn in Gotha, Germany, the UV Index begins to drop, transitioning from high levels to more moderate exposure. In September, the UV Index settles at 5, categorized as moderate, allowing for a safer burn time of 30 minutes. This shift from the very high indices of June and July reflects the changing season, encouraging residents and visitors to enjoy the outdoors while still being mindful of sun safety. As September rolls into Gotha, Germany, the average wind speed dips to 2.5 m/s (6 mph), marking one of the calmer months of the year. This gentle breeze is a significant contrast to the earlier spring and summer months, where wind speeds hovered around 3-4 m/s (7-9 mph). The trend shows that as the seasons shift from the vibrant heat of August to the cooler embrace of autumn, wind patterns begin to mellow. While October sees a slight rebound with winds returning to 3.3 m/s (7 mph), the September air offers a tranquil reprieve, ideal for those seeking to relish the subtle changes in nature before the briskness of fall sets in.
